Nasscom
appoints new chairman for SRO
New Delhi: Nasscom plans to form a self regulatory
organisation (SRO) for adoption and strengthening of best
practices in IT and BPO companies to prevent data theft
and ensure that India remains a secure outsourcing destination.
As
a first step toward this, Nasscom has appointed former
Telecom Secretary Shyamal Ghosh as the chairman of the
yet-to-be formed SRO.
Ghosh
will lead the effort to set up the SRO functionally and
structurally, Nasscom president Kiran Karnik said.
The
SRO will raise the bar in data security and privacy by
including best practices currently stipulated by certifications
such as the ISO17799 standard for information security
of the International Organization for Standardization
(ISO) in Geneva, as well as data privacy and data protection
laws worldwide.

V&S
Broadcasting appoints new COO
Mumbai: V&S Broadcasting, a subsidiary of UTV
Broadcasting Ltd, has appointed Dilshad Master as chief
operating officer, for three of its channels to be launched
under the variety and specialty genre. These channels
will form part of the upcoming bouquet of TV channels
from the UTV group. Olive TV, to be launched in 2007,
will be the first of the channels.

Star
India appoints new COO
New Delhi: Uday Shankar has been appointed the COO
of Star India. Currently the CEO of Media Content and
Communications Services, a 74-26 joint venture between
the Ananda Bazar Patrika Group and the Star Group, which
runs Star News and the Bengali Star Ananda and a soon
to be launched Marathi channel, Shankar will join the
network shortly.
